About Tae Song

Tae Song is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Oncology, Rheumatology and Endocrinology, Diabetes and Metabolism, having authored 11 papers that have together received 406 indexed citations. Recurring topics across this work include Gallbladder and Bile Duct Disorders (5 papers), Pancreatitis Pathology and Treatment (3 papers), Cholangiocarcinoma and Gallbladder Cancer Studies (2 papers), Organ Transplantation Techniques and Outcomes (1 paper), Biliary and Gastrointestinal Fistulas (1 paper), Pancreatic and Hepatic Oncology Research (1 paper), Pituitary Gland Disorders and Treatments (1 paper) and Esophageal and GI Pathology (1 paper). The work is most often cited by research in Oncology (201 citations), Surgery (264 citations), Pulmonary and Respiratory Medicine (154 citations), Rheumatology (59 citations) and Epidemiology (78 citations). Tae Song has collaborated with scholars based in South Korea and Japan. Frequent co-authors include Myung‐Hwan Kim, Do Park, Junbum Eum, Dong Wan Seo, Sung Koo Lee, Sang Soo Lee, Sung‐Hoon Moon, Do Hyun Park, Sung Lee and Dong‐Wan Seo. Their work appears in journals such as Endoscopy and Gastrointestinal Endoscopy.
